2. Degree of support 1, 2 and 3
The desired support can be set by using one of the support
levels 1, 2 or 3.
1.
Light support, maximum range.
2.
Average support, average range.
3.
Maximum support, low range.
You can change the level while cycling.
The behaviour of the battery depends on a lot of different factors and is strongly
influenced by: capacity and voltage of the battery, degree of support that is used,
temperature, wind speed, tyre pressure, cycling speed, weight of the user and the
luggage, use of gearing etcetera.
3. Start assist
The Silent electric motor has a start support. This allows the driver to pull-away without
pedalling up to a speed of 6 km/h over 6 seconds. To accelerate, press the start assist
button and keep it pressed down. The function will only activate again, when the support
button has been pressed down again. If you peddle normally, the function works for up to
6 seconds, each time the button is pressed, up to maximum speed of the bicycle (20
km/h).
The start assist is used for:
Extra support when starting.
Extra support for cycling uphill.
When cycling a steep climb, you can use support in level 3 and push the start assist
repeatedly for 6 seconds to achieve maximum support.
